Wolverines split with Bethany
GROVE CITY, Pa. -- The Grove City College baseball team split a Presidents' Athletic Conference doubleheader with visiting Bethany Saturday afternoon at R. Jack Behringer Field. Grove City earned a 5-0 win in the opener but Bethany pulled out a 10-4 triumph in Game Two.
Junior pitcher Erick Locker (Canton, Ohio/Lake Center Christian) allowed just three singles in the opener to record his first collegiate shutout. He struck out nine in seven innings while walking just two.
Grove City broke a scoreless tie in the fifth inning when senior right fielder Cameron Jones (Wellsboro, Pa./Wellsboro) and senior center fielder Josh Sacks (Columbia, Md./Chapelgate Christian) both walked with the bases loaded.
The Wolverines broke open the game in the sixth as a two-run single from senior left fielder Zach Struharik (Boardman, Ohio/Boardman) highlighted Grove City's three-run inning. Struharik had both of Grove City's hits in the game. Senior first baseman Kyle Shock (Loudonville, Ohio/Hillsdale) scored twice.
In Game Two, Grove City charged out to a 3-1 lead in the first inning on a run-scoring single from junior second baseman John Rende (Pittsburgh, Pa./Central Catholic) and a two-run single by freshman DH Kenny McCracken (Wheaton, Ill./Aurora Christian).
Bethany (7-18, 5-13 PAC) reclaimed the lead with four runs in the second and five unearned runs in the fifth. Shock closed the scoring with a leadoff homer in the sixth inning. He also doubled and scored two runs.
Struharik and senior catcher Garrett Herald (Grove City, Pa./Grove City) also doubled.
Sophomore pitcher Mason Stephens (Uniontown, Ohio/Lake) started and allowed four earned runs in four innings. He took the defeat. Senior Zach Butler (Massillon, Ohio/Cuyahoga Valley Christian) pitched the fifth while freshmen Scott Williams (Creston, Ohio/Norwayne) and Ryan Gallagher (Pittsburgh, Pa./Shaler) both authored a scoreless inning of relief.
Grove City (4-14, 3-9) will conclude its three-game series with the Bison Monday at Bethany at 4 p.m.
